Very clean, well maintained, tidy. Comfortable beds, great shower, lovely toiletries. Very convenient location with respect to Waverley train station and bus station, as well as a huge shopping centre just across the road. Friendly and helpful staff.
I’ve read other reviews and can see some guests struggled with the temperature in the rooms. I imagine it is rarely as warm as it’s been recently in Edinburgh. Since the hotel being situated in an old townhouse, it is simply not possible to install air conditioning throughout. However, we did have a desk fan and a big floor fan in our room, which was enough to cool us down.
At £140 per twin room I was very pleasantly surprised at the value for money. Would definitely highly recommend!
